What Does LASE Do?
Laser Photonics Corporation, founded in 2019 and based in Orlando, Florida, specializes in integrated laser-blasting solutions. The company's core business revolves around providing advanced laser technology for corrosion control, rust removal, de-coating, pre-welding, post-welding, laser cleaning, and surface conditioning. Its product portfolio includes a variety of laser cleaning systems, such as the CleanTech Titan FX, CleanTech Titan Express, CleanTech MegaCenter, and various handheld models like the LPC-50CTH, LPC-100CTH, LPC-200CTH, LPC-300CTH, LPC-1000CTH, and 2000-CTH Jobsite. These systems cater to different power and application requirements, from precision cleaning to heavy-duty rust removal. In addition to cleaning systems, Laser Photonics offers laser cutting machines, laser engraving machines, laser marking machines, 3D metal printers, laser glass scribing systems, ITO removal systems, and semiconductor laser systems. The company serves a wide array of industries, including aerospace, automotive, defense, nuclear, shipbuilding, and space, providing customized laser solutions to meet their specific needs. Laser Photonics aims to enhance manufacturing processes and improve product quality through its innovative laser technologies.

Key Financial Metrics
Its free cash flow yield is -27.9%, a gauge of the cash the business throws off relative to its market value. A current ratio of 0.53 means current liabilities exceed short-term assets, a liquidity point worth watching. Its earnings yield is -45.6%, the inverse of the P/E and a quick read on earnings relative to price.
F-Score 2/9Financial Health
Laser Photonics Corporation's Piotroski F-Score is 2/9, a 9-point checklist of profitability, leverage and efficiency — flagging fundamental weakness worth scrutiny. Its Altman Z-Score of -6.78 places it in the distress zone, a signal of elevated financial risk.
